Liberal Arts General Studies at Stillman College
If you plan to study liberal arts general studies, take a look at what Stillman College has to offer and decide if the program is a good match for you. Get started with the following essential facts.Stillman College is located in Tuscaloosa, Alabama and approximately 712 students attend the school each year. In 2021, 7 liberal arts majors received their bachelor's degree from Stillman College.

Liberal Arts Student Demographics at Stillman College
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the liberal arts majors at Stillman College.
Stillman College Liberal Arts General Studies Bachelor’s Program
Prospective students may be interested in knowing that this school graduates 52% more racial-ethnic minorities in its liberal arts bachelor's program than the national average.*
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ity for students who recently graduated from Stillman College with a bachelor's in liberal arts.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 7 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 0 |
International Students | 0 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 0 |
